The Ursuline College volleyball team swept Central State for the second time this season in straight sets on Friday evening in Dayton.
Â
The Arrows broke a 6-6 tie in the first set and scored Central State 19-5 the remainder of the set as they went onto to win 25-11.
Â
The next two sets were both more competitive but the Arrows took the second 25-20 and finished off the sweep with a 25-21 in the third.
Â
Senior
Makayla Windau led Ursuline with 13 kills while fellow senior
Emily Adkinson had eight and freshman
Angela Zamora finished with four.
Â
Sophomore
Katelyn Selleny and senior
Emily Loftus each finished with 13 assists.
Â
The Arrows will be off this weekend before the final weekend of conference play next weekend. Ursuline will travel to Davis & Elkins on November 11 followed by a trip to Alderson Broaddus on November 12.
